2017-05-12 69 views
0

我想解决如何在Azure上托管的Umbraco的一个实例上托管多个站点。我已将第二个域添加为Azure Web App上的自定义域。我在我的Umbraco的根目录下创建了两个主页,并将其设置为'Culture and Hostnames'中的相应主机名。我仍然可以浏览到原始网站,但是当我尝试去第二个站点,我得到了以下错误:Azure上的一个Umbraco实例,多个站点的问题

The call is ambiguous between the following methods or properties: 'Umbraco.Web.UmbracoHelper.Media(params int[])' and 'Umbraco.Web.UmbracoHelper.Media(params string[])'

没有问题的源代码被识别。

我真的不知道我在做什么和尝试,因为我可能找不到任何答案搜索问题。

+0

这看起来像是模板中的一个问题,也许是在某处使用空参数调用UmbracoHelper.Media ?.你确定这是由第二个网站造成的吗?我在同一个天蓝色的网络应用程序中运行多个网站没有任何问题 – Mark

+0

我认为这是第一个网站仍然运行良好的第二个网站。我可以在模板中找到的媒体唯一参考是''。这个问题不可能与我在Azure上的事实有关,可以吗? – Alistair67

+0

顺便说一句,对不起,我花了这么长的时间来回应 - 我只有一周一次。 – Alistair67

回答

0

明白了。我有一个局部视图,允许你添加一些标志到主页的底部,因为我只做了一个测试运行,我没有添加标志。因此,Umbraco正在寻找那些不在那里的图像,错误。谢谢你的指针Mark。

+0

现在我可以继续下一个问题:https://stackoverflow.com/questions/44073450/different-stylesheets-for-umbraco-multisite – Alistair67

相关问题